## Runbook: Largediff viewer stalls

Symptom: Spanview hangs rendering diffs over ~200 MB. Cause is usually the chunker, not the renderer. Check worker memory first; restart only if the chunk queue is stuck. Do not raise the size cap during an incident — it cascades into the highlighter pool. If users complain about truncated diffs, that's expected above the cap and not pageable. Verify the node is running the standard settings before escalating:

service settings:
TAMWYN_PIN=1836
TAMWYN_TENANT=kelion
TAMWYN_METRICS_HOST=metrics.tamwyn.nelvrodyn.internal
TAMWYN_SEAL=seal_0c09ca81
TAMWYN_STANDBY_TEAM=silmir

## Tuning

The receipt mailer (Almsgate) batches donation receipts and sends through the Thornquay relay. On-call: if the queue backs up, resist the urge to crank batch size — the relay rate-limits per connection, and bigger batches just mean bigger retries. Scale worker count first, then shorten the flush interval. Dedupe window must stay longer than the retry horizon or donors get duplicate receipts, which generates tickets. All knobs live in one place and are read at worker start. Current production values follow.

tuning table, kajop-yafof:
QUOTAS = {
    "wenath": 10,
    "ulaael": 5,
}

Document transport — chess score sheets

Original score sheets from the Ashveil Regional Chess Final are treated as controlled records until results are ratified. Store them flat in the locked drawer by the loading bay office. Release only to the scheduled courier, never to club volunteers, and log the time of transfer. The shift lead confirms the seal is intact, then follows the instruction below.

dispatch memo: the sorius tamius courier leaves the praeth ledger at gate 4873 under passcode 928014

Quick heads-up on Pinwheel UI versioning: we cut a minor release every sprint, and anything touching component props needs a changeset file in the PR. No changeset, no merge — the bot will nag you. Majors are rare and go through the design council first. The full policy, with examples of what counts as breaking, lives on the internal page below.

wiki page, bahip-yahip: https://grafana.qirvanlabs.corp/browse/display/projects/cc3a1b9dbfc9